MiSight® 1 Day contact lenses are daily disposable lenses FDA-approved to slow myopia progression in children. Designed for kids aged 8 to 12, these lenses use ActivControl® Technology to correct vision while slowing eye growth, a key factor in myopia management. They’re safe, easy to use, and require no cleaning or storage, making them ideal for young users.
The lenses work by creating peripheral defocus, signaling the eye to slow elongation. This dual-purpose design means children enjoy clear vision while also benefiting from long-term control of their nearsightedness. Used correctly, MiSight® lenses offer a strong, research-backed tool in pediatric myopia treatment.

Extensive clinical studies support MiSight® lenses’ ability to slow myopia. Over a three-year period, children using these lenses showed 59% less change in refractive error and 52% less axial elongation compared to peers in single-vision lenses. These findings indicate strong efficacy during the crucial years of visual development, making MiSight® a reliable choice for early intervention in myopia management.
Long-term results from six-year studies show continued success, with 23% of treated eyes having no myopic progression during the study period. These outcomes reinforce the importance of early intervention and consistent wear. The durability of these results over time speaks to the lens’s potential to provide lasting benefits for children at risk of progressive myopia.
Children who started wearing MiSight® lenses at younger ages saw greater control, showing the treatment’s potential to significantly influence lifelong eye health. The earlier the treatment begins, the better the long-term visual outcomes, emphasizing the urgency of beginning care as soon as myopia is diagnosed. The lenses are also associated with high compliance and minimal side effects. Children adapt well, and parents report satisfaction with both comfort and effectiveness, adding to MiSight®’s clinical credibility.
Fitting MiSight® lenses begins with a comprehensive pediatric eye exam to evaluate vision, corneal shape, and overall eye health. If the child qualifies, they are fitted with the correct lens size, and personalized training is provided on how to insert, remove, and care for the lenses. This helps ensure safe handling and builds confidence in young wearers, making the transition to daily lens use smoother and more comfortable.

Ongoing monitoring is a vital part of the treatment plan, helping track axial length and evaluate how effectively the lenses are controlling myopia progression. To maintain consistent care, Kleinwood Vision schedules routine follow-up visits—first at one week, then at one month, followed by check-ups every three to six months. These structured visits provide opportunities to make adjustments as needed and reinforce good habits. Most children remain compliant when supported with clear instructions, regular feedback, and a familiar routine.
Consistent use is essential to the effectiveness of MiSight® lenses in slowing myopia progression. Children are recommended to wear the lenses for at least 10 hours a day, six or more days per week. This routine ensures the treatment delivers maximum results over time. The use of daily disposable lenses makes it easier to stick to this schedule by eliminating the need for cleaning and reducing the risk of infection.
Parents play a critical role in supporting their child’s success with MiSight®. Tracking daily wear time, encouraging routine, and fostering open communication help identify and address any issues early. Prompt attention to discomfort or misuse prevents long gaps in wear, which could reduce the treatment’s overall effectiveness. Establishing and maintaining strong wear habits not only leads to better control of myopia but also supports long-term eye health and a more positive experience with vision correction.
Both MiSight® and orthokeratology (ortho-k) are effective options for controlling myopia in children, but they differ in how they’re worn. MiSight® lenses are soft, daily disposables worn during the day and thrown away after each use. Ortho-k lenses are worn overnight to gently reshape the cornea and removed in the morning.
MiSight® is often preferred by families looking for a low-maintenance option with easy handling and high compliance. Ortho-k may suit children who want to be lens-free during the day, especially those who play sports or have active lifestyles.

Both treatments have strong clinical support. The best choice depends on the child’s age, routine, and ability to follow proper lens care. An eye care professional can help guide the decision based on individual needs and long-term vision goals.

Myopia isn’t just a matter of needing glasses—it’s a progressive condition that can increase the risk of serious eye problems later in life, including retinal detachment, glaucoma, and macular degeneration. That’s why early intervention is crucial, and MiSight® contact lenses are an effective way to manage myopia in children.
